Job description
Responsibilities
  • Participate in space planning and detailed design process for new retail and mixed-use projects as well as AEIs of existing malls
  • Review and evaluate retail mall planning requirements and layout design for new projects and asset enhancement initiatives (AEIs)
  • Assist to formulate mall-specific shopfront and signage design guidelines for new projects and existing malls alike
  • Assist to curate tenancy fit-out design guidelines (to be applied across all FEO malls) as and when necessary, to be keep abreast with current market best practices
  • Ensure well-designed tenancy fit-outs across the mall through coordination with Retail Operations and Central Engineering team, as well as consultants and contractors where necessary
Requirements
  • Degree in Interior Design, Architecture or any other relevant disciplines
  • Team player who is adept in working collaboratively and independently where necessary to drive desired outcomes
  • Strong interpersonal and communications skills
